Abstract

Pancreaticoduodenectomy with vascular reconstruction is rarely performed in children. We present a 3‐year‐old male with stage IV hepatoblastoma and pre‐treatment extent of disease (PRETEXT) stage III with tumor into the portal vein and superior mesenteric vein (SMV), and with brain and lung metastases status post chemotherapy and stereotactic radiosurgery to left frontal brain lesion. He then underwent deceased donor liver transplant with Roux‐en‐Y hepaticojejunostomy complicated by two recurrences to bilateral lungs treated with wedge resections. His course lastly involved a third hepatoblastoma recurrence to the SMV that was managed with pylorus‐preserving pancreaticoduodenectomy with SMV resection and reconstruction.

期刊介绍: Pediatric Blood & Cancer publishes the highest quality manuscripts describing basic and clinical investigations of blood disorders and malignant diseases of childhood including diagnosis, treatment, epidemiology, etiology, biology, and molecular and clinical genetics of these diseases as they affect children, adolescents, and young adults. Pediatric Blood & Cancer will also include studies on such treatment options as hematopoietic stem cell transplantation, immunology, and gene therapy.
